Transaction 15512fa56d82c58600d5262c5e9baea6ea33e9b169ccbc7467ac82188da356ce
1 Input
1 Output
-
15512fa56d82c58600d5262c5e9baea6ea33e9b169ccbc7467ac82188da356ce:0
- value
- 75526
- script pubkey
- OP_0 OP_PUSHBYTES_20 40f945b6d68c7981a6fbec81fdf43284bcef96be
- address
- bc1qgru5tdkk33ucrfhmajqlmapjsj7wl94763lpzk